The L/D ratio of the ball mill was varied in four steps of,, and, and the ball charge filling ratio was varied in three steps of 15%, 20% and 25%. The experiments clearly indied that the optimal L/D ratio and the optimal ball charge filling ratio are different for each feed fineness.

Also with low ball charge slurry pool will reduce grinding efficiency. Beside lower ball charge will increase P80 of ball mill because of less number of impacts but mean residence time will increase by lower ball charge because of more volume to occupy. I think at last in .
